利用泰勒级数sin(x)≈x-x*x/3!+x*x*x/5!-....,计算sin(x)的值,要求最后一项绝对值小于10的-5次方。
利用泰勒级数sin(x)≈x-x*x/3!+x*x*x/5!-....,计算sin(x)的值,要求最后一项绝对值小于10的-5次方。
日期:2017-11-23 20:35:47 人气:1
#include "stdio.h"int main(int argv,char *argc[]){ double x,s,t; int n; printf("Input x(R:)...\nx="); scanf("%lf",&x); printf("sin(%f) = ",x); for(s=t=x,x*=x,n=3;t>1.0E-5;n+=2){ t*=x/n/(n-1); s += (